Weather in January

January, like December, in Drenova, Croatia, is an icy winter month, with temperature in the range of an average high of 4.5°C (40.1°F) and an average low of 0.3°C (32.5°F).

Temperature

January, with its average high-temperature of 4.5°C (40.1°F) and an average low-temperature of 0.3°C (32.5°F), holds the record as the coldest month.

Humidity

The average relative humidity in January is 83%.

Rainfall

In Drenova, in January, during 16 rainfall days, 79mm (3.11") of precipitation is typically accumulated. Throughout the year, there are 189.4 rainfall days, and 1000mm (39.37") of precipitation is accumulated.

Snowfall

January through March and December are months with snowfall in Drenova. The month with the most snowfall in Drenova is January, when snow falls for 3.5 days and typically aggregates up to 47mm (1.85") of snow.

Daylight

The average length of the day in January in Drenova is 9h and 12min.
On the first day of the month, sunrise is at 07:41 and sunset at 16:29. On the last day of January, in Drenova, sunrise is at 07:24 and sunset at 17:06 CET.

Sunshine

The average sunshine in January is 4.7h.

UV index

The months with the lowest UV index are January, February, November and December, with an average maximum UV index of 2. A UV Index reading of 2, and below, represents a low threat to health from unsafe exposure to UV radiation for average individuals.
